Mehendi & Haldi Ceremony
While the wedding occurred in Mumbai, Richa and Ali’s pre-wedding festivities took place in the capital city, Delhi. For the Mehendi and Haldi function, Richa Chadha wore a stunning Rahul Mishra embroidered ‘Parizaad’ lehenga in the old rose hue along with the 3D hand embroidered ‘Medinilla off-shoulder crop top and a coordinating, hand embroidered silk organza dupatta. With her stupendous lehenga, Chadha paired a diamond choker set and matching earrings. She went with light makeup and blown-out waves for the hairdo.
While Richa Chadha glowed in pink, the dapper groom Ali Fazal donned an ivory white angrakha created by designer duo Abu Jani and Sandeep Khosla. Ali and Richa went for a dry haldi by opting for flowers. The celebration was full of love and laughter with the duo’s nearest and dearest ones being present for their Mehendi and Haldi functions. Cocktail Function
Next was their cocktail function where Richa Chadha wore a drop-dead gorgeous golden saree by designer Kresha Bajaj. She opted for a messy ponytail and a stunning gold set. On the other hand, Ali Fazal complimented the to-be bride by donning a royal sherwani designed by Abu Jani and Sandeep Khosla.
The Nikaah Ceremony
Finally, celebrating their pre-wedding functions in Delhi, the duo went to Lucknow and had a Nikaah amongst their nearest and dearest ones. For her nuptials, Richa Chadha wore a classic off-white Chikankari Kurti with a heavily embroidered yoke and borders. Worn with a net dupatta exquisitely accented with Swarovski crystals in an all-over pattern along with a trail. Chadha opted for polki and pearl jewelry to compliment her overall look.
While Richa Chadha stunned us in an off-white sharara by designer duo Abu Jani & Sandeep Khosla, Ali Fazal also opted for Abu Jani & Sandeep Khosla’s creation. He went with a muted gold beige slit long tussar silk sherwani with impeccably detailed Resham hand embroidery. A dash of gold at the hem gives the look a distinctly dramatic edge.
Bollywood Star-Studded Reception Party
The Mumbai reception was a star-studded vent where the guests had a gala time grooving to all-time hit Bollywood tracks that were remixed by DJ Ganesh. The bride looked stunning in a boho gown while Ali looked dapper in a wide-shouldered indo-western sherwani. Songs from Ali’s movie ‘Fukrey’ were played all night long along with hit tracks from Sanya Dutt’s movies. For the couple, DJ Ganesh exclusively crafted a remix of the song Ambarsariya from Fukrey which made the couple nostalgic. This was also fused with hip-hop and RnB music – which is Ali’s favorite genre. The groom was on the dance floor till the last hours of the celebration and was joined there by Fukrey co-stars Pulkit Samrat and Varun Sharma
Quirky Wedding Invites
We also came across their wedding invites which are too cute to handle. Bollywood sweetheart Richa & Ali’s Save the date was all about celebrating being an 80’s kid and taking inspiration from Vintage Indian poster art.
“Ali & Richa are a lovely playful couple and hence we wanted to design something that is reflective of their earthy and fun personality. And there is no better way to represent them than a vintage Bollywood style poster,” said Puneet Gupta, Founder, of Puneet Gupta Invitations.
Going all vivid for their invites the Sangeet Invite featured a handpainted play of vibrant watercolor florals and bold botanicals. Pristine lilies, soft poppies, blooming calendulas, gallic roses, vintage snapdragons, and other wildflowers form a beautiful escape into the gateway of love of Ali Fazal & Richa. The brick arch gives a gauzy inkling of the wedding venue and the dreamy decor.
